The Breakdown 17

  • Former NFL quarterback Mark Sanchez was arrested in Indianapolis after a violent parking dispute with a truck driver, during which he was stabbed.
  • The brawl, which occurred on October 4, 2025, led to Sanchez being hospitalized before he was booked into jail on charges of felony battery and several misdemeanors.
  • After spending nearly a week in custody, Sanchez was released on October 12, 2025, as the legal repercussions of the incident loomed large.
  • Expressing gratitude to the trauma surgeon who treated him, Sanchez declared that the medical professional "saved" his life amid the chaos of the altercation.
  • The media spotlight has intensified around Sanchez as he navigates the fallout from this startling event, raising questions about its impact on his career as a sports analyst.
  • In his first comments since the arrest, Sanchez addressed the seriousness of the situation, revealing his determination to confront the allegations head-on.

What led to the parking dispute?

The parking dispute involving Mark Sanchez reportedly stemmed from an altercation with a truck driver. The incident escalated into a physical fight, which prosecutors described as the catalyst for the felony battery charge Sanchez now faces. Such disputes over parking can often lead to confrontations, especially in crowded areas, but the specific details of the argument have not been extensively reported.

What are the legal implications of felony battery?

Felony battery is a serious charge that typically involves intentional infliction of bodily harm on another person. In this case, Sanchez faces felony battery due to his alleged involvement in a fight that resulted in injuries. Conviction can lead to severe penalties, including imprisonment, fines, and a permanent criminal record, which can significantly impact one's personal and professional life.

What is the history of NFL players in legal trouble?

The NFL has a notable history of players facing legal troubles, including arrests for violence, drug use, and other offenses. High-profile cases, such as those involving players like Ray Rice and Aaron Hernandez, have raised concerns about player conduct and the league's culture. These incidents often lead to discussions about accountability, mental health, and the pressures of professional sports.

What should one know about self-defense laws?

Self-defense laws vary by state but generally allow individuals to use reasonable force to protect themselves from imminent harm. The force used must be proportional to the threat faced. In cases of physical altercations like Sanchez's, determining whether actions constituted self-defense can be complex and often requires a thorough examination of the circumstances surrounding the incident.
